Understanding the Core Mechanics of the Aviator Game
At its core, the Aviator game operates on a provably fair random number generator (RNG). This means the outcome of each round isn’t predetermined but is instead generated by an algorithm that ensures transparency and prevents manipulation. The multiplier increases over time as the plane ascends, representing the potential return on your bet. The longer the plane flies, the higher the multiplier, and thus the greater the potential winnings. However, at any moment, the plane can 'crash,' ending the round and resulting in a loss of your bet if you haven't cashed out. The RNG determines when this crash will occur, making each round independent and unpredictable.
Successfully navigating this game requires a solid understanding of probability and risk management. It's not about predicting when the plane will crash with absolute certainty, as that’s impossible. Instead, it’s about developing a strategy that balances the desire for high multipliers with the need to secure a profit before the inevitable crash. Understanding the statistics and the distribution of outcomes can inform betting decisions and help players set realistic expectations. Many players start with smaller bets to familiarize themselves with the game’s dynamics before increasing their stakes.

Implementing Risk Management Techniques
Effective risk management is the cornerstone of successful Aviator gameplay. One technique is to set a stop-loss limit – a maximum amount of money you’re willing to lose in a single session. Once you reach this limit, stop betting and walk away. Another technique is to set a win goal – a target amount of profit you want to achieve. Once you reach this goal, cash out your winnings and enjoy your success. Always bet responsibly and never wager more than you can afford to lose.
Furthermore, consider using a unit-based betting system, where you define a standard bet size (one unit) and then adjust your wagers based on your bankroll and risk tolerance. For example, you might bet one unit on each round, or you might increase your bet size to two units after a winning round and decrease it to 0.5 units after a losing round. This helps to manage your bankroll and prevent excessive losses. Regularly review your betting strategy and make adjustments as needed based on your results. Remember, consistency and discipline are key to long-term success.

The Psychological Aspects of Aviator Gameplay
The Aviator game isn’t just about probability and strategy; it’s also deeply rooted in psychology. The thrill of watching the multiplier climb, coupled with the fear of a sudden crash, can create a highly addictive experience. Players often fall prey to the gambler’s fallacy, believing that after a series of losses, a win is ‘due.’ This is a cognitive bias that can lead to irrational betting decisions. Another common psychological trap is chasing losses, where players increase their bets in an attempt to recoup previous losses.
Understanding these psychological biases is crucial for maintaining control and avoiding impulsive behavior. It's essential to approach the game with a rational mindset and avoid letting emotions dictate your betting decisions. Take regular breaks to clear your head and avoid getting caught up in the excitement of the moment. Recognize when you're feeling stressed or frustrated and step away from the game. Remember that the Aviator game is designed to be entertaining, and it shouldn’t be a source of financial hardship or emotional distress.
